In March 2010, after a four-year hiatus from publishing, during which time the company lost some of its Japanese licenses, Dramaqueen released the BL manhwa ''The Summit'' by Lee Young-hee. On their forums, CEO Tran Nguyen indicated RUSH would return in a new format in 2011.
